Flat management covers tenant placement, rent collection, and day-to-day property administration, but in Holyhead it also means understanding which tenant profiles work best for your specific property and location. We handle all contact with tenants, manage maintenance and repair coordination for typical flat issues—shared plumbing, electrics, roof work, communal areas—and ensure compliance with fire safety and electrical standards that apply to multi-unit residential buildings. We also deal with the administrative burden: deposits held under the prescribed information scheme, tenancy agreements tailored to Welsh law, and rent accounting that tracks what’s owed and what’s been paid.

The flat investment market in Holyhead remains relatively affordable compared to mainland Welsh cities, with converted properties and purpose-built blocks offering entry-level yields for buy-to-let investors. Properties tend to hold value steadily rather than appreciate rapidly, making them attractive to income-focused landlords rather than speculators.

Demand for rental flats in Holyhead is steady year-round, driven by port workers, maritime employees, and families, with additional seasonal pressure from holiday-let competition during summer months. Long-term residential rents are moderate but reliable, and tenant turnover is generally predictable outside the peak tourism season.

Finding the right flat to purchase or manage in Holyhead means looking beyond the town centre into residential streets where the majority of converted and terraced properties sit, and understanding which postcodes attract the most reliable long-term tenants. Property condition surveys are particularly important here because much of the stock is Victorian or Edwardian; older conversions often have shared facilities and structural characteristics that affect management complexity and ongoing costs.

Before committing to flat management in Holyhead, be realistic about what rent your property will achieve relative to maintenance costs, particularly if the flat is in an older converted building with shared services. Understanding local demand—whether your flat appeals to port workers, young families, or seasonal tenants—will shape tenant screening and help you avoid costly void periods. PMW conducts a detailed property and market assessment for every flat we take on, so you’ll know exactly what to expect in terms of rental income, typical tenant profiles, and likely maintenance demands before you hand over management.

Holyhead’s property market sits at the intersection of maritime employment, seasonal tourism, and affordable Welsh housing, and managing flats here successfully requires understanding how all three factors affect tenant demand, turnover, and the types of maintenance issues that arise. Our experience with Anglesey’s flat stock—particularly converted Victorian terraces and purpose-built blocks—means we know which properties attract stable, long-term tenants and which attract seasonal or transient ones. We also understand the specific compliance and safety requirements that apply to multi-unit residential buildings under Welsh housing law, and how shared services and older infrastructure affect day-to-day management costs. Local knowledge here isn’t just about knowing postcodes; it’s about predicting tenant behaviour, managing the holiday-let interference, and maintaining properties efficiently across a market where investment returns depend on keeping void periods short and maintenance problems contained.
